What representation does an All Team franchisee make regarding existing agreements?

All_Team Franchise · 2025 FDD

Answer from 2025 FDD Document

  • B. FRANCHISEE REPRESENTS TO ATFC THAT FRANCHISEE'S SIGNATURE ON AND PERFORMANCE OF THIS AGREEMENT DOES NOT VIOLATE OR CONSTITUTE A BREACH OF THE TERMS OF ANY OTHER AGREEMENT OR COMMITMENT TO WHICH FRANCHISEE, ITS GUARANTORS OR ANY OF ITS AFFILIATES ARE A PARTY.

Source: Item 22 — CONTRACTS (FDD pages 33–34)

What This Means (2025 FDD)

According to All Team's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, a franchisee represents that their signing and performance of the Franchise Agreement does not violate the terms of any other existing agreement or commitment. This representation extends to the franchisee, their guarantors, and any of their affiliates.

This is a standard clause in franchise agreements. It ensures that the franchisee is free to enter into the agreement with All Team and that there are no conflicting obligations that would prevent them from fulfilling their duties as a franchisee.

For a prospective All Team franchisee, this means carefully reviewing all existing contracts and commitments before signing the Franchise Agreement. This includes employment agreements, partnership agreements, or any other legal obligations that could potentially conflict with the terms of the All Team franchise. Failure to do so could result in a breach of contract and potential legal repercussions.
